Post Created date
Psudo OOP in C - Does anyone use it?
When using pseudo-OOP in plain C, you don't have to suffer all the drawbacks of C++ -- everything is under your control. Basically you just pass "this" as first argument of each "...
Sunday, 30 July 2006 - 09:18
Help me find AVR Fuzzy Kernel using CVAVR...
Actually if someone's up to share their experience (names can be substituted or omitted :) ) with using fuzzy logic/fuzzy control in real-life applications, like why the decision...
Saturday, 29 July 2006 - 09:22
Linked Lists
With ~200 entries I would try a sorted list (preferrably stored as an array, not your textbook linked list with pointers) and binary search. And to avoid re-tossing the entire...
Saturday, 29 July 2006 - 09:17
DIY firmware project structuring and management
@bob: Pair programming is just one of the many things that are to extreme programming. There are about 7 or so.. We used to use just several of them: a meeting every morning where...
Thursday, 27 July 2006 - 06:46
AD9833 problems.
Thanks, I was worrying for a little. It seems that the artefact I'm observing is not particularly outstanding at 1MHz, but rather it's an effect of oscilloscope observation. At...
Tuesday, 25 July 2006 - 15:36
converting bin to hex
You seem to misunderstand some of the essentials of data representation in computing. All numbers are in fact binary and hex or decimal is used solely for your convenience. So if...
Tuesday, 25 July 2006 - 15:05
variables of c use in assembler
@Lee: what I said was the impression I got after browsing the CV manual, I could not find anything regarding passing arguments to inline assembly blocks. It's nice if you still...
Friday, 21 July 2006 - 20:34
AD9833 problems.
Of course it's not needed. It's just convenient to use hardware SPI instead of wasting CPU time on emulation. Anyway, congratulations!
Friday, 21 July 2006 - 20:30
'<<' operator
That CV's extension is actually pretty nice. Although it is widely believed that for example GCC easily optimizes code like PORTA |= (1 << 5) into single SBI instruction,...
Friday, 21 July 2006 - 16:06
variables of c use in assembler
http://instruct1.cit.cornell.edu... This seems to be the CodeVisionAVR documentation and pages 90-91 deal with inline assembly and function parameters, although very briefly. It...
Friday, 21 July 2006 - 14:57
'<<' operator
Carl makes a point but you can't really write #define PINB.0 0 in "normal" C, so I guess this is some particular AVR-specific compiler? Which compiler is that, how PINB.0 is...
Friday, 21 July 2006 - 14:51
AVR - wiki ? A good idea?
Quote:Cranky? No, I think it was very well put and your arguments make perfect sense to me. So it seems that nobody really is against AVR Wiki as long as it's part of AVRFreaks....
Friday, 21 July 2006 - 14:40

Pages